from io import StringIO
import pytest
from weblogo.seq import protein_alphabet, rna_alphabet
from weblogo.seq_io import fasta_io, plain_io
def test_read_example() -> None:
f = StringIO(plain_io.example)
seqs = plain_io.read(f)
# print seqs
assert len(seqs) == 1
assert not seqs[0].name
# print seqs[0]
assert len(seqs[0]) == 450
def test_write_seq() -> None:
f = StringIO(plain_io.example)
seqs = plain_io.read(f)
fout = StringIO()
plain_io.write(fout, seqs)
fout.seek(0)
seqs2 = plain_io.read(fout)
# print seqs[0].alphabet !=seqs2[0].alphabet
assert seqs[0].alphabet == seqs2[0].alphabet
assert seqs[0] == seqs2[0]
assert seqs == seqs2
def test_parse_fasta_fail() -> None:
# should fail with parse error
with pytest.raises(ValueError):
f = StringIO(fasta_io.example)
plain_io.read(f, protein_alphabet)
with pytest.raises(ValueError):
f = StringIO(plain_io.example)
plain_io.read(f, rna_alphabet)
